Civil Rights Act
Landmark legislation passed in the United States (1964) aimed at ending discrimination based on race, color, religion, sex, or national origin.
Segregation
The enforced separation of different racial or socio-economic groups, within the same community or society, often highlighted by segregated living spaces, schooling, and public facilities.
Immigration Law
The set of laws, regulations, and procedures that govern who is allowed to enter a country, how long they may stay, and the conditions of their residency or citizenship.
